Analysis

In 2020, national comprehensive wealth per capita in Poland stood at 109,812 current US$. That is the highest value across all 26 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 3.0% on the previous year and up 41.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, national comprehensive wealth per capita in Poland peaked at 109,812 current US$ in 2020 and was at its lowest, 24,667 current US$, in 1995.

That places Poland 44th out of 150 countries with data for 2020,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 26 years of available data.
